Former Cowboys defensive lineman Don Smerek dead at 66 after cancer battle: ‘A great teammate’

3:28 am March 21, 2024

Don Smerek, a former Dallas Cowboys defensive star, died last week after a fight with cancer. He was 66. Smerek played college football at Nevada. After going undrafted, Smerek eventually signed with the Cowboys in 1981. The defensive lineman went on to spend seven seasons with the franchise, playing in 69 games.  He finished his […]
